The Origins of Okonomiyaki
Okonomiyaki, often referred to as "Japanese savory pancakes," has a rich history that traces back to the early 20th century in Japan. This delightful dish is believed to have evolved from a simple street food into a widely cherished comfort food enjoyed across the country. The name "okonomiyaki" derives from the Japanese words "okonomi," meaning "what you like" or "your choice," and "yaki," which translates to “grilled” or “cooked,” emphasizing its customizable nature.
The dish has distinct regional variations, notably between Hiroshima and Osaka, each offering a unique take on the preparation and presentation of okonomiyaki. In Osaka, the style is characterized by a batter-based mix that incorporates ingredients like cabbage, pork, seafood, and often topped with a tangy sauce, mayonnaise, and bonito flakes. Conversely, in Hiroshima, the ingredients are layered rather than mixed, often featuring a thin crepe-like exterior and additional components such as yakisoba noodles or an egg.
Throughout history, okonomiyaki has also been influenced by various cultural factors. Post-World War II, ingredients became scarce, leading to creative adaptations using available resources. The dish gained popularity in urban areas as street vendors began to sell it, helping it transition from a mere snack to a beloved family meal. The 1960s and 1970s saw a surge in okonomiyaki restaurants across Japan, further cementing its status as a staple of Japanese cuisine. The Art of Making Okonomiyaki
Okonomiyaki, often referred to as a savory Japanese pancake, showcases a unique blend of simplicity and creativity in its preparation. At its core, the dish is built around a batter typically made from flour, eggs, dashi (a Japanese soup stock), and shredded cabbage. These fundamental components create a hearty base that can be customized to an individual's preference, contributing to the dish's popularity across various regions in Japan.
One of the primary ingredients is cabbage, which provides not only texture but also a subtle sweetness that balances the flavors. Fresh, quality cabbage is essential as it contributes to the pancake's overall freshness. Additionally, various toppings such as pork belly, seafood, or even tofu cater to different dietary needs, making okonomiyaki a versatile choice. The beauty of this dish lies in its adaptability; one can incorporate seasonal vegetables, proteins, and even cheeses to create a personal twist.
Cooking techniques vary widely, with traditional okonomiyaki often prepared on a teppan (a flat iron griddle) in specialized restaurants. Diners culinary experience the interactive nature of food preparation firsthand, as they watch chefs skillfully flip the pancakes while perfectly managing their cooking time. However, making okonomiyaki at home is equally enjoyable and allows for experimentation. Home cooks can utilize a non-stick skillet, ensuring that the pancakes cook evenly and maintain their structural integrity.

The flavors of okonomiyaki are deeply enriched by an array of toppings. Traditional options such as bonito flakes (katsuobushi), drizzles of creamy mayonnaise, and various specialty sauces create a complex flavor profile with each bite. As the bonito flakes dance gently on top of the pancake from the heat below, they add a savory umami quality that elevates the dish. The tanginess of the sauce complements the sweetness of the batter and the richness of the toppings, creating an unforgettable culinary experience.
